Abstract

The utility model discloses a quick-drying antibacterial sock which comprises a sock body, wherein the sock body comprises a sock opening, a sock body, a sock bottom, a toe portion and a heel portion, the bottom of the sock opening is fixedly connected with the sock body, the bottom of the sock body is fixedly connected with the heel portion, one side of the toe portion is fixedly connected with the sock bottom, the top of the sock bottom is fixedly connected with the bottom of the sock body, the side, far away from the heel portion, of the sock body and the sock bottom is fixedly connected with the toe portion, the sock opening comprises a comfortable layer, an elastic layer I and a ventilation layer I, the bottom of the comfortable layer is fixedly connected with the elastic layer I, the side, far away from the comfortable layer, of the elastic layer I is fixedly connected with the ventilation layer I, and the sock body comprises a quick-drying layer I, an elastic layer II, a ventilation layer II and ventilation holes. Has the advantages that: this socks body has deodorization and degerming effect, and the user dresses comfortablely, and the practicality is higher.

Description

Quick-dry antibacterial socks
Technical Field
The utility model relates to the field of daily necessities, in particular to quick-dry antibacterial socks.
Background
As a personal product, when a human body walks or exercises in daily life, sweat is secreted more, and the sweat is airtight in shoes, germs are bred in a large amount, unpleasant beriberi is generated, tinea pedis and tinea pedis are easily generated for a long time in the past, the health of the human body is harmed, the existing socks do not have the functions of deodorization and sterilization, and a user is uncomfortable to wear, and the practicability is low.
An effective solution to the problems in the related art has not been proposed yet.
SUMMERY OF THE UTILITY MODEL
The utility model aims to provide quick-drying antibacterial socks to solve the problems in the background technology.
In order to achieve the purpose, the utility model provides the following technical scheme: a quick-dry antibacterial sock comprises a sock body, wherein the sock body comprises a sock opening, a sock body, a sock bottom, a toe portion and a heel portion, the bottom of the sock opening is fixedly connected with the sock body, the bottom of the sock body is fixedly connected with the heel portion, one side of the toe portion is fixedly connected with the sock bottom, the top of the sock bottom is fixedly connected with the bottom of the sock body, the sock body and one side, away from the heel portion, of the sock bottom are fixedly connected with the toe portion, the sock opening comprises a first comfortable layer, a first elastic layer and a first breathable layer, the bottom of the first comfortable layer is fixedly connected with a first elastic layer, one side, away from the first comfortable layer, of the first elastic layer is fixedly connected with a first breathable layer, the sock body comprises a first quick-dry layer, a second elastic layer, a second breathable layer and air holes, the bottom of the first quick-dry layer is fixedly connected with a second elastic layer, one side, away from the first quick-dry layer is fixedly connected with a second breathable layer, be equipped with a plurality of bleeder vent in the socks body, the sole of a sock includes fast dry layer two, deodorant layer and wearing layer, the bottom fixedly connected with deodorant layer of fast dry layer two, deodorant layer keeps away from one side fixedly connected with wearing layer of fast dry layer two.
Further, the bottom of the sole of a sock is equipped with a plurality of silica gel granule, the silica gel granule with sole of a sock fixed connection.
Furthermore, the elastic layer I is formed by weaving a plurality of elastic rubbers.
Furthermore, the deodorization layer is formed by weaving a plurality of activated carbon fiber tubes, four corners of the inner wall of each activated carbon fiber tube are fixedly connected with a first elastic strip, one side, far away from the activated carbon fiber tubes, of each first elastic strip is fixedly connected with a second elastic strip, and degerming particles are arranged inside the activated carbon fiber tubes.
Furthermore, one side fixedly connected with antiskid silica gel of welt inner wall.
Further, the comfortable layer is made of pure cotton materials, the breathable layer I and the breathable layer II are made of mulberry silk materials, the quick-drying layer I and the quick-drying layer II are made of chemical fiber materials, the elastic layer II is made of spandex materials, and the wear-resistant layer is made of CORDURA fabric.
Compared with the prior art, the utility model has the following beneficial effects:
(1) the existing socks do not have the functions of deodorization and degerming, the user wears uncomfortable, the practicability is low, the sock body has the deodorization and degerming effects, the user wears comfortable, and the practicability is high.
(2) The existing socks are poor in wear resistance, the service life and the replacement period of the socks are short, the replacement cost is high, the wear resistance of the socks is improved by the socks, the service life and the replacement period of the socks are prolonged, and the replacement cost is reduced.

Detailed Description
The following, with reference to the drawings and the detailed description, further description of the present invention is made:
the first embodiment is as follows:
referring to fig. 1 to 5, according to an embodiment of the present invention, the sock includes a sock body 1, the sock body 1 includes a welt 2, a sock body 3, a sock bottom 4, a toe portion 5 and a heel portion 6, the sock body 3 is fixedly connected to the bottom of the welt 2, the heel portion 6 is fixedly connected to the bottom of the sock body 3, the sock bottom 4 is fixedly connected to one side of the toe portion 5, the top of the sock bottom 4 is fixedly connected to the bottom of the sock body 3, the toe portion 5 is fixedly connected to one side of the sock body 3 and the sock bottom 4 away from the heel portion 6, the welt 2 includes a comfort layer 7, an elastic layer one 8 and a ventilation layer one 9, the bottom of the comfort layer 7 is fixedly connected to an elastic layer one 8, the side of the elastic layer one 8 away from the comfort layer 7 is fixedly connected to a ventilation layer one 9, the sock body 3 includes a quick-drying layer one 10, and a ventilation layer one 9, Elastic layer two 11, ventilative layer two 12 and bleeder vent 13, the bottom fixedly connected with elastic layer two 11 of quick-drying layer one 10, elastic layer two 11 is kept away from one side fixedly connected with ventilative layer two 12 of quick-drying layer one 10, be equipped with a plurality of bleeder vent 13 in the sock body 3, sole 4 includes quick-drying layer two 14, deodorant layer 15 and wearing layer 16, the bottom fixedly connected with deodorant layer 15 of quick-drying layer two 14, deodorant layer 15 is kept away from one side fixedly connected with wearing layer 16 of quick-drying layer two 14 has deodorization and degerming effect, and the user dresses comfortablely, and the function is diversified, and the practicality is higher.
Example two:
please refer to fig. 1-5, the bottom of the sock bottom 4 is provided with a plurality of silica gel particles 17, the silica gel particles 17 and the sock bottom 4 are fixedly connected to increase the friction between the sock body 1 and the contact surface of the shoe, so as to prevent slipping, the first elastic layer 8 is woven by a plurality of elastic rubbers, the deodorizing layer 15 is woven by a plurality of activated carbon fiber tubes 18, so that the deodorizing layer has good elasticity, the four corners of the inner wall of the activated carbon fiber tubes 18 are fixedly connected with the first elastic strips 19, one side of the first elastic strips 19 away from the activated carbon fiber tubes 18 is fixedly connected with the second elastic strips 20, and the activated carbon fiber tubes 18 are internally provided with degerming particles, so that the degerming and deodorizing effects are good, and the comfort level of users is increased.
Example three:
referring to fig. 1-5, one side of the inner wall of the welt 2 is fixedly connected with an anti-slip silica gel 21 to prevent a user from falling off during exercise, the comfort layer 7 is made of a pure cotton material, the first breathable layer 9 and the second breathable layer 12 are made of a mulberry silk material, the first quick-drying layer 10 and the second quick-drying layer 14 are made of a chemical fiber material, the second elastic layer 11 is made of a spandex material, and the wear-resistant layer 16 is made of a CORDURA fabric, so that the functions are diversified, and the practicability is improved.
For the convenience of understanding the technical solutions of the present invention, the following detailed description will be made on the working principle or the operation mode of the present invention in the practical process.
In practical application, the pure cotton material takes cotton as a raw material, and the fabric produced by the textile process has the characteristics of moisture absorption, heat preservation, heat resistance, alkali resistance, sanitation and the like. Generally, the pure cotton fabric has better moisture absorption and heat resistance and is comfortable to wear; the mulberry silk material is soft, close-fitting, bright in color, warm-keeping, breathable, green and healthy, and is suitable for being worn next to the skin; the chemical fiber material has the characteristics of high strength, small shrinkage, good elasticity and good alkali resistance; the spandex material is short for polyurethane fiber and is elastic fiber; the CORDURA fabric has the advantages of light weight, quick drying, softness, strong durability, difficult color change after long-term use and the like.
